RSO Tractor Track & Sprocket Set
Modelkasten 1:35 Scale Set No. SK-33
Review by Terry Ashley
You should note the links are handed with one left and one right link on each sprue so be careful when cutting the links free not to mix these up.
The actual RSO track links are 340mm wide which in 1:35 scale is 9.7mm with the plastic links being 9.7mm wide, give or take a fraction. The links have well defined detail that includes the contour on the inside of the sprocket tooth hole as these are not perfect rectangle cut-outs, they also have the rectangular cleats as seen on some RSO track while others have diamond shaped cleats.
The sprockets represent the different drive and idler sprockets quite well but the drive sprocket has the distinctive Steyr logo missing from the hub which is quite conspicuous. You will need to use the Modelkasten sprockets as the track will not fit to the Italeri kit sprockets.
You simply insert one link onto the link pin inside the track pin side on another link and insert the supplied track pin with the sprue still attached for easier handling. The track pin should be glued to fully secure in place but do not use thin liquid cement as the capillary action will simply glue the lot together. By putting a small dab of thicker cement on the pin just below the bolt head (not on the tip obviously) you then just insert the pin to secure the links.
Repeat this for subsequent links and when you have section of links joined and the cement has dried you simply cut off the sprue level with the bolt head, use a sharp blade for this to avoid any damage to the pin.
The assembled track runs articulate very well and fit to the Modelkasten sprockets well as you would expect. They also fit the new DML RSO kit sprockets precisely and can be used to add fully working tracks to that kit if you wish.
Assembly is very straightforward and the tracks will fit the supplied Modelkasten sprockets or the DML RSO sprockets very but not the Italeri kit sprockets (hence the new sprockets in the set) and allow natural track sag easily.
